Read the full editionOur Iraq Offices are in the unique position of providing local expertise in Iraq while drawing from the full resources and expertise of the entire Al Tamimi & Company team of over 290 lawyers. Consequently, the firm acts for a variety of clients, including multinational corporations, Iraqi Government contractors, and international law firms. We are fully licensed to operate in Iraq without any associations. We currently have fully operational offices in Baghdad (2005) and Erbil (2013), with presence in Basra as of 2013.
As one of only a handful of firms with a physical presence in Iraq, we are host to highly qualified lawyers who work and live in Baghdad and Erbill who amongst them have more than 25 years of practice experience in Iraq, including audiences before court.
The strength of our offering often sees us appointed as local counsel on the country’s most complex and significant matters, including advising Iraqi governmental departments and courts, which helps to ensure that we stay informed of changes in the law, as well as local practice and procedure.
